Guevara, Ernesto ‘Che’ Guevara (b. 14 June 1928, d. 9 Oct. 1967). Latin American revolutionary An Argentinian physician, he became a revolutionary following the CIA-conducted overthrow of the left-wing Guzmán regime in Guatemala in 1954, of which he was a member. He fled to Mexico and joined Fidel Castro, whom he helped overthrow the Batista regime in 1959. After serving as Minister for Industries in 1961–5, he went to Bolivia in an attempt to export the Cuban revolution to other Latin American countries. However, he failed and was captured and executed by Bolivian government forces. Guevara's writings, and especially his confident and aggressive Communism which was hostile to the USA, but also independent from the Soviet Union, inspired a generation of radicals and student leaders in the 1960s and 1970s.
